Preview
Azerbaijan and Kazakhstan face at Bakı Olimpiya Stadionu, in a match for this stage of the UEFA Nations League (League C). Azerbaijan registers significant differences between home and away results, so the home/away factor is worth special attention.

Analysis Azerbaijan

The home team is currently in the 2nd position, with 7 points won, after 2 wins, 1 draw and 2 losses. In the penultimate round, they have won a home match against Belarus by (2‑0). In the last round, they have won an away match against Slovakia by (1‑2). This is a team that usually gets better results in away matches than at home, since in the last 30 matches they register 2 wins, 4 draws and 9 losses in away matches, with 9 goals scored and 19 conceded; against 1 win, 4 draws and 10 losses at their stadium, with 10 goals scored and 28 conceded. In the last 10 home matches Azerbaijan has won 1, tied 3 and lost 6. This is a team that has had a hard time trying to score first. They have opened up the score in only 3 of the last 15 matches, they have reached half‑time in front in 2 of those 3 matches and have held on to the lead in 2. In 15 matches, they have conceded the first goal 11 times and have never been able to turn the score around. In the last 10 home matches for all competitions there are 2 periods that stand out: they have scored 3 of their 6 goals between minutes (76'‑90'); they have conceded 7 of their 15 goals between minutes (76'‑90').

Azerbaijan comes for this clash motivated after a 1-2 win at Slovakia: Renat Dadashov and Hojjat Haghverdi scored the goals of triumph. The home team usually plays in a 4-3-3, favoring a more offensive style of play, attacking through the side aisles. In this tactical formation, the three men who are expected to occupy the earlier line should be Renat Dadashov, Ozan Kökcü and Ramil Sheydayev. For this game coach Giovanni de Biasi should be very pleased to have all the interveners available.

Analysis Kazakhstan

The away team is currently in the 1st position, with 13 points won, after 4 wins and 1 draw. In the penultimate round, they have won a home match against Slovakia by (2‑1). In the last round, they have won a home match against Belarus by (2‑1). This is a team that usually maintains its competitive level in home and away matches, since in the last 30 matches they register 4 wins, 4 draws and 7 losses in away matches, with 14 goals scored and 28 conceded; against 5 wins, 2 draws and 8 losses at their stadium, with 16 goals scored and 19 conceded. In the last 10 away matches Kazakhstan has won 2, tied 4 and lost 4. Their offense has scored consistently, as they have scored at least one goal in each of the last 5 matches for this competition. In 15 matches, they have conceded the first goal 8 times and have only turned the score around in 1.

Kazakhstan comes for this clash motivated after a 2-1 home victory over Belarus, adding the second consecutive triumph in this league C: the team's goals were scored by Bakhtiyor Zaynutdinov and Mikhail Gabyshev. The away team usually plays in a 4-3-3, favoring a faster style of play, and the three weapons that will align in the earlier area are Bakhtiyor Zaynutdinov, Ramazan Orazov and Abat Aymbetov. For this game manager Magomed Adiev cannot count on Askhat Tagybergen due to suspension.
